Answer:

"It is a structured two-way process essential to transmission of information and expression of ideas among individuals" is the definition of communication.

Step-by-step explanation:

Communication is the process by which information is exchanged between individuals. It is a two-way process, meaning you have an encoder for message as well as a receiver. In other words, someone is conveying their thoughts, ideas, feelings, etc. while someone else is listening and/or watching and understanding what is being conveyed. To do so, individuals need to have a common system of signs, symbols, or behavior that allows them to understand each other. Simply put, it is a structured two-way process essential to transmission of information and expression of ideas among individuals.
